OK, I need to know what Bluetooth is in laymens terms... I don't know much about computers but I just purchased a new Dell with dell/truemobile 1300 WLAN (802.11 b/g) 54Mbps mini pci card and also the bluetooth thing. I know a little about dialup internet when I'm within range of a router like my home (if I had one) or a hotel or airport but does bluetooth give me the ability to dial up from anywhere just like using a cell phone???

Bluetooth is a wireless protocol for communicating between devices over a very short distance. For example, to a printer or between a mouse and/or keyboard and the main box. It is not dialup, more like USB without the wire.
Your 802.11b/g is for wireless networking (WLAN, not WAN, which is a different thing). The 802.11b/g can be used to link into the internet from Starbucks, for example, or if you have your own wireless access point at home (like I do...have all my home computers linked by WLAN)
If you decide to use WLAN, be sure you know what you are getting into, because it tends to be a security risk, unless you know how to set it up so that it is not.
